logo

Output d2cf93a0687eb766637e1009563197b42d5c5bd50f417f09e79d933ea68d80e1:1

value
31000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24a1e29ea4edfc604ea20a5da74683e519e6237d OP_EQUALVERIFY OP_CHECKSIG
address
14LhFtZu3aYYxpcKco3i6nRTW3ersuEqtq
transaction
d2cf93a0687eb766637e1009563197b42d5c5bd50f417f09e79d933ea68d80e1